To facilitate foreign investment into the country a number of steps have been taken by Government of India in the past. Setting up an Authority for Advance Rulings (Central Excise, Customs & Service Tax) to give binding rulings, in advance, on Central Excise, Customs and Service Tax matters pertaining to an investment venture in India is one such measure. The legal provisions of Advance Rulings were introduced through the Finance Acts of 1998, 1999 and 2003.

Integrated Goods and Services Tax was payable from 01.07.2017 to 31.01.2019 and is not payable with effect from 01.02.2019 on supply of goods directly from the vendor’s premises located outside India in the non – taxable territory to the customer’s premises located at another place outside India in the non-taxable territory, without such goods entering into India.
In re Eco Wood Private Limited (GST AAAR Kerala) The impugned goods viz. PVC tufted coir carpet/Mat is classified under Tariff Heading 5703 90 90 and is liable to GST at the rate of 12% as per SI No. 144 of Schedule II of Notification No. 01/2017-Central Tax (Rate) dated 28-06-2017 as amended.
